**Q: Why did my request get a 429 from the Tollgate gateway?**

Tollgate enforces per-service token buckets: 200 requests/minute default, bursts up to 50. Limits are keyed on the calling service identity, not IP. If you're reviewing code that retries on 429, check it honors the Retry-After header and backs off exponentially — hammering the gateway triggers a temporary ban. Custom limits require a quota entry in the gateway config repo, approved by the platform team. For quota increases or disputes, email the gateway owners at the address below.

escalation mailbox, fahaf-bajep: druael@lumiccorp.internal

## Verralux Line Pricing — Manager Access Only

The Verralux product line moves to tiered pricing effective next quarter. The Core tier holds at current list, while Plus and Summit tiers rise 6% and 9% respectively, reflecting component costs from our Tarnow Bay supplier. Heads of department should align discount authority accordingly: no field discount beyond 12% without sign-off from Commercial Strategy. Renewal customers on legacy contracts keep old rates for one cycle. The rationale for the Summit increase follows below.

board note of yagap-yadup: Gross margin on Quenwyn came in at 15 percent against a plan of 10 percent. Only 7 of the 140 pilot accounts renewed Quenwyn, so a churn review is set for January 1.

## Onboarding: Turnwell Counter Service

For the weekly eng sync: Turnwell counts turnstile events at Harrowfield Arena and publishes gate totals every ten seconds. New joiners get read access by default. Writes to the calibration table require the sealed config store, which locks after any unclean shutdown — this bit us twice last quarter, so know the procedure. Unsealing is a one-command operation from the gate-side console and should be demoed at each new hire's first sync. The command prompts for the recovery passphrase below.

recovery phrase for bajog-kahif: wenael-ulawyn

## Changed defaults

Heads up: the Ledgerline tax-rate lookup cache now defaults to a 15-minute TTL instead of 24 hours. Turns out rates in the Veldt County sandbox were going stale mid-demo, which was embarrassing. Eviction is now LRU rather than FIFO, and the cache warms on boot. If you're reviewing, check that nothing hardcodes the old TTL. The new defaults land as follows.

deployment values, bajop-taweg:
holwyn:
  log_level: debug
  metrics_host: metrics.holwyn.zemvarsys.internal
  pool_size: 32